Skip to content

Conversation

@alzimmermsft
Copy link
Member

@alzimmermsft alzimmermsft commented Jul 10, 2019

Fixes #4319 and #4454

Adds deleteContainer convenience method to StorageClient in Azure Storage Blobs. Adds last getBlobClient with snapshot to ContainerClient

@alzimmermsft alzimmermsft added Storage Storage Service (Queues, Blobs, Files) Client This issue points to a problem in the data-plane of the library. labels Jul 10, 2019
@alzimmermsft alzimmermsft self-assigned this Jul 10, 2019
@alzimmermsft alzimmermsft changed the base branch from master to storage-post-review1-dev July 10, 2019 21:22
@alzimmermsft alzimmermsft requested review from JonathanGiles, jianghaolu, rickle-msft and sima-zhu and removed request for JonathanGiles July 16, 2019 18:19
@alzimmermsft alzimmermsft changed the title Add deleteContainer to StorageClients in Blobs Add deleteContainer to StorageClient and getBlobClient with Snapshot to ContainerClient Jul 18, 2019
@alzimmermsft alzimmermsft merged commit b00cdc6 into Azure:storage-post-review1-dev Jul 19, 2019
alzimmermsft added a commit that referenced this pull request Jul 25, 2019
* Storage SAS implementation (#4404)

* SAS implementation

* Fixed some minor formatting issues

* Fixed checkstyle problems and test issue

* Remove RawClients from Blobs (#4375)

Removes RawClients from Storage Blobs

* Add deleteContainer to StorageClient and getBlobClient with Snapshot to ContainerClient (#4376)

* Removed raw clients

* Added deleteContainer to StorageClient

* Added getAppendBlob with snapshot to ContainerClient

* Storage queue linting, builder refactor, tests (#4383)

* Initial check in for storage queue

* Initial checkin for Storage file (#4414)

* Finished the restructure, refactor builder. Added sleep in record feature. Linting

* Merge Storage Blob Client Builders (#4468)

Merges AppendBlobClientBuilder, BlobClientBuilder, BlockBlobClientBuilder, and PageBlobClientBuilder into a single builder class BlobClientBuilder. Additionally, JavaDoc comments for the other builder classes, ContainerClientBuilder and StorageAccountClientBuilder, were cleaned up and the way the endpoint is handled in builders was changed.
jianghaolu added a commit that referenced this pull request Jul 29, 2019
* Storage SAS implementation (#4404)

* SAS implementation

* Fixed some minor formatting issues

* Fixed checkstyle problems and test issue

* Remove RawClients from Blobs (#4375)

Removes RawClients from Storage Blobs

* Add storage swaggers

* Update Storage to azure-core preview 3

* Add deleteContainer to StorageClient and getBlobClient with Snapshot to ContainerClient (#4376)

* Removed raw clients

* Added deleteContainer to StorageClient

* Added getAppendBlob with snapshot to ContainerClient

* Storage queue linting, builder refactor, tests (#4383)

* Initial check in for storage queue

* Address code review feedback in AutoRest

* Initial checkin for Storage file (#4414)

* Finished the restructure, refactor builder. Added sleep in record feature. Linting

* Merge Storage Blob Client Builders (#4468)

Merges AppendBlobClientBuilder, BlobClientBuilder, BlockBlobClientBuilder, and PageBlobClientBuilder into a single builder class BlobClientBuilder. Additionally, JavaDoc comments for the other builder classes, ContainerClientBuilder and StorageAccountClientBuilder, were cleaned up and the way the endpoint is handled in builders was changed.

* Regenerate blob file queue after merge

* Up azure core version for file & queue

* Apply all the manual fixes in swagger

* Change directoryName to directoryPath

* Use non-fluent pattern for generated clients

* Fix build after merging with master

* Return void on setters

* Revert spotbugs config change
alzimmermsft added a commit that referenced this pull request Jul 30, 2019
* Storage SAS implementation (#4404)

* SAS implementation

* Fixed some minor formatting issues

* Fixed checkstyle problems and test issue

* Remove RawClients from Blobs (#4375)

Removes RawClients from Storage Blobs

* Add deleteContainer to StorageClient and getBlobClient with Snapshot to ContainerClient (#4376)

* Removed raw clients

* Added deleteContainer to StorageClient

* Added getAppendBlob with snapshot to ContainerClient

* Storage queue linting, builder refactor, tests (#4383)

* Initial check in for storage queue

* Beginning of code snippets for BlobAsyncClient

* JavaDoc snippets for BlobAsyncClient and BlobClient

* Added links to REST API docs for BlobAsyncClient and BlobClient, fixed JavaDoc issues, fix unit test issues

* Removed invalid import
@alzimmermsft alzimmermsft deleted the AzStorage_StorageClient_DeleteContainer branch March 20, 2020 17:06
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

Client This issue points to a problem in the data-plane of the library. Storage Storage Service (Queues, Blobs, Files)

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ants